Type
ORACLE
Validation date
2024-09-16 02:39: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01191,
    "usd": 0.01321
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000140B60ECD5A7D8DDF5C77DD8F4C27BB8A3BC4C94AB53E9C0CDBE9047AC7ABDB00

Previous signature

550B2472EFDF14536382A76423529D248C41C8F7B668FB661F68ABE83BA278EF64E5E803AA6A81549800146485C3B15FDEBC2BB80CF714EA4CF8D4DFC461A20E

Origin signature

30450220288284B76D621EEB4875AF50B8E0DC2343D71A99F983A35A7B1F9E16E4142B25022100DADE8E23E5FADE6717081AB800EDC1FB2A30DDB4E97854C2B1CBC2DFF58C216E

Proof of work

010204D6052E0C6CA9244CDE5F3D664296BDFBA0090B330404C3C16B098758F27965DFEC0D3F25D1365F389C2B6C516195552F8779DEE0796C8C33F1A9C0404F4E3381

Proof of integrity

009A4001CEC8103A6CC7A363A626E4859C14A9FE335F3D4681DE15B4A956631F3D

Coordinator signature

B2E893766FB3026F6E8BA594E5F935407582E795798C58C24513650083599A560366B8C414357BF1C25E36A92E07F92DD6F73CE7E7378EC3A21F2AF957F4E801

Validator #1 public key

00018106B590A190EC5E85CF8FB99F7967CB4D24FFB1FD5A903BF101E9D668C2ABB1

Validator #1 signature

D1EF5497A79233BCEC07A3BFEBE3CC249B351885FA8CF61F35B7A60292169C418EC6DD17D0EC9A42E43096DC4EB43EB39E54BD6515EF4869142E52BB320E5A0F

Validator #2 public key

0001B8800415E75326411D65020B8E3E306F22CB1D72BC5FF5929B3EB58CDA511327

Validator #2 signature

6AD4C902A258235CD40AC407DDBEE4E21B3688264C326C3D1EC8C783ED05E38F45025F6BD50E4D4D1DA1BB28E8F951DD9D6D3D05BD676FEEBFFD6BDFA6600F02